Part One Let’s search the Scriptures like the Bereans in Acts 17:11.   This is so easy to do today with access to digital concordances at our fingertips. I use www.biblegateway.com and www.BlueLetterBible.org .   For example, using both of these concordances, I looked up the word TEACH . “Teach” is found 170 times in Bible Gateway , including all forms such as: teaching, teacher, teachers, teachest, and teacheth. BlueLetterBible catches only the word “teach” 109 times in 108 verses. I also looked up the following related words: Taught Instruct ; including instructs, instructor, instruction, instructions, instructed, Learn; including learned and learning.
